Gonn: Gonnella Baking Co. recalls Sub Buns with undeclared whey allergen. Consumers should check packaging for UPC 078296158408 to avoid allergic reactions.
Undeclared milk allergen (whey)
Gonnella Baking Co. is recalling Sub Buns sold in 20-oz. plastic bags with 8 buns per bag due to an undeclared milk allergen (whey). This poses a risk for people with milk allergies, as consuming the product could cause allergic reactions.
The product contains whey, a milk protein, but it was not declared as an allergen on the label. This means individuals with milk allergies could experience allergic reactions if they consume the product.
People with milk allergies are at risk of allergic reactions from consuming these Sub Buns. The recall affects consumers who bought the product from stores that sold it with the specified packaging.
Check for Sub Buns packaged in 20 oz. transparent plastic bags with 8 buns per bag. The UPC code is 078296158408.
